What is the solution set to the inequality 5 x 2 )( x 4 0 ?.

Answers

The solution set to the given inequality is

(-∞, -4) U (2,∞)

What is inequality?

An inequality in mathematics depicts the connection between two values in an algebraic statement that are not equal. One of the two variables on the two sides of the inequality may be greater than, greater than or equal to, less than, or less than or equal to another value, according to inequality signals.

5(x – 2)(x + 4) > 0

First we solve for x, we replace the inequality sign by = sign

5(x – 2)(x + 4) = 0

Divide both sides by 5

(x – 2)(x + 4) = 0

Now we set each factor =0  and solve for x

x-2 =0 , so x= 2

x+4 =0, so x= -4

Now we use number line and make three intervals

First interval -infinity to -4

second interval -4 to 2

third interval 2 to infinity

Now we check each interval with our inequality

First interval -infinity to -4, pick a number in this interval and check with our inequality. lets pick -5

5(-5 – 2)(-5 + 4) > 0

35>0 is true

second interval -4 to 2, pick a number in this interval and check with our inequality. lets pick 0

5(0– 2)(0 + 4) > 0

-40>0 is false

Third interval 2 to infinity, pick a number in this interval and check with our inequality. lets pick 3

5(3 – 2)(3 + 4) > 0

35>0 is true

solution set are the intervals that make the inequalities true

(-∞, -4) U (2,∞)

true or false? z-score helps to determine how far a particular value is from the mean relative to the data setâs standard deviation.

Answers

Answer:

True

Step-by-step explanation:

True. A z-score, also known as a standard score, is a statistical measure that helps to determine how far a particular value is from the mean relative to the data set's standard deviation.

A z-score is a dimensionless quantity that expresses the distance between a particular value and the mean of a distribution in terms of the number of standard deviations that the value is from the mean. A positive z-score indicates that the value is above the mean, while a negative z-score indicates that the value is below the mean.

To calculate the z-score for a given value, the formula is: z = (x - μ) / σ where z is the z-score, x is the value being considered, μ is the mean of the data set, and σ is the standard deviation of the data set.

For example, if the mean of a data set is 50 and the standard deviation is 10, and we are interested in finding the z-score for a value of 65, the calculation would be: z = (65 - 50) / 10 = 1.5. This indicates that the value of 65 is 1.5 standard deviations above the mean of the data set.

Z-scores are useful for comparing values across different data sets or for identifying extreme values in a data set. Values with high positive or negative z-scores are typically considered to be outliers, indicating that they are further from the mean than most other values in the data set.

The temperature at the point (x,y) on a metal plate is
T=x/x2+y2
Find the direction of greatest increase in heat from the point (2, 5).

Answers

The direction of the greatest increase in heat from the point (2, 5) is in the direction of the vector (-21, -20).

To find the direction of the greatest increase in heat from point (2, 5), we need to find the gradient vector of the temperature function T(x,y) at that point, and then determine the direction in which the gradient vector points.

The gradient vector of T(x,y) is given by:

∇T(x,y) = (∂T/∂x)i + (∂T/∂y)j

where i and j are the unit vectors in the x and y directions, respectively.

Taking the partial derivatives of T(x,y) with respect to x and y, we get:

∂T/∂x = (x² - y²)/(x² + y²)²

∂T/∂y = -2xy/(x² + y²)²

Substituting x = 2 and y = 5, we get:

∂T/∂x = (4 - 25)/(29)² = -21/1681

∂T/∂y = -20/1681

Therefore, the gradient vector of T(x,y) at the point (2, 5) is:

∇T(2,5) = (-21/1681)i - (20/1681)j
